码迷,mamicode.com
首页 > Windows程序 > 详细

WPF ChangePropertyAction中TargetName和TargetObject的区别

时间:2015-07-21 14:41:37      阅读:312      评论:0      收藏:0      [点我收藏+]

标签:

在wpf页面布局中经常用到ChangePropertyAction来更改属性,在这个里面有TargetName和TargetObject两个属性,都表示需要修改的控件名称,那么这两个有什么区别呢,通过测试发现,TargetName是连接的具体的控件,而TargetObject是通过绑定来连接具体的控件的,如下:

<ei:ChangePropertyAction TargetName="TabMain" PropertyName="SelectedIndex" Value="1"/>

<ei:ChangePropertyAction TargetObject="{Binding RelativeSource={RelativeSource AncestorType=customControls:NormalWindow,AncestorLevel=1}}" PropertyName="IsCloseEnable"  Value="False"/>

WPF ChangePropertyAction中TargetName和TargetObject的区别

标签:

原文地址:http://www.cnblogs.com/sczmzx/p/4664275.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!